The COVID-19 pandemic has accelerated the adoption of remote work across the globe. What was once considered a perk or a temporary solution has now become a permanent fixture in the professional world. Companies of all sizes have embraced remote work, recognizing its potential to increase productivity, reduce costs, and improve employee satisfaction. However, thriving in a remote work environment requires more than just a stable internet connection and a home office setup. It demands a shift in mindset, effective communication, and the ability to adapt to new technologies and work practices.

2. The Benefits of Remote Work for Employees and Employers Remote work offers numerous benefits for both employees and employers. For employees, it means greater flexibility, reduced commuting time, and the ability to work from anywhere. This flexibility can lead to improved work-life balance and increased job satisfaction. For employers, remote work can result in cost savings, access to a broader talent pool, and increased productivity. By understanding and leveraging these benefits, both parties can create a more efficient and satisfying work environment.
3. Challenges of Remote Work and How to Overcome Them While remote work offers many advantages, it also comes with its own set of challenges. These include feelings of isolation, difficulty in maintaining work-life boundaries, and potential communication issues. To overcome these challenges, it is essential to establish clear communication channels, set boundaries between work and personal life, and foster a sense of community among remote team members. Regular virtual meetings, team-building activities, and open lines of communication can help mitigate these challenges.
4. Essential Tools and Technologies for Remote Work Thriving in a remote work environment requires the right tools and technologies. From communication platforms like Slack and Microsoft Teams to project management tools like Trello and Asana, there are numerous solutions available to facilitate remote work. Additionally, cloud-based storage solutions like Google Drive and Dropbox ensure that important documents are accessible from anywhere. Investing in these tools can enhance productivity and streamline remote work processes.
5. Best Practices for Remote Work: Tips for Success To succeed in a remote work environment, it is important to follow best practices. These include setting a dedicated workspace, maintaining a consistent routine, and taking regular breaks. Additionally, staying organized, setting clear goals, and prioritizing tasks can help you stay on track. Effective time management and self-discipline are key to thriving in a remote work setting.
6. The Role of Leadership in Remote Work Success Leadership plays a crucial role in the success of remote work. Leaders must foster a culture of trust, provide clear expectations, and support their team members. Regular check-ins, feedback sessions, and recognition of achievements can help keep remote employees motivated and engaged. By leading with empathy and understanding, leaders can create a positive remote work environment.
7. The Future of Remote Work: Trends and Predictions As we look to the future, several trends and predictions emerge for remote work. Hybrid work models, where employees split their time between remote and in-office work, are expected to become more common. Additionally, advancements in technology, such as virtual reality and artificial intelligence, will continue to shape the remote work landscape. Companies that embrace these trends and remain adaptable will be better positioned for success.
